  • Episode 121 - Leadership, Safety and Safety Leadership
    Jul 14 2026

    What separates safety training from safety culture? Danielle and co-host Anna Glover sit down with Jen Ruggerio, founder of Rugged Training Group and author of Uncorporate Leadership, to dig into that question.

    Safety training without leadership support is box-checking. The conversation examines common leadership models that do not translate to environments where the stakes are lives rather than quarterly numbers.

    This episode builds a case for shared leadership as an alternative to top-down hierarchy, positioning safety accountability as something every crew member holds rather than something that flows from a title. Practical threads include heat illness in new workers, how to speak up when you are day labor, why imposter syndrome is evidence of growth, and how the fresh eyes of a first-week worker are an asset most companies fail to use.

  • Episode 120 - The Pyro Pod
    Jun 30 2026

    It is fireworks season! Danielle sits down with Ryan Abel, a fireworks and FX designer and pyrotechnic specialist. This in-depth chat covers pyro from design to operations, including budget, AHJs, permits and safety protocols.

    Site selection, weather, and show-stop criteria each get real-world treatment, including stopping a show mid-performance when winds spiked unexpectedly. The discussion goes into the reputational stakes when incidents go viral, performer and audience clearances in entertainment pyro settings, the role of spotters, and the early-stage challenges of combining drone shows with fireworks.
